Recognize Your Need for Lifestyle
Your chosen materials should complement your utilization of your area. A low-maintenance, durable surface like quartz might be perfect for hectic homes. Natural stone choices like granite or marble give elegance and character if you enjoy cooking and are not too bothered by a little additional maintenance. Knowing everyday usage of your countertop helps you to choose much more easily.
Compare Maintenance and Durability
Under heat, spills, or hard use, not all countertop materials keep up the same. Granite is prized for strength and scratch resistance; stones like marble are softer and more likely to discolor. Quartz engineered surfaces need little maintenance and provide continuous longevity. Knowing how each surface performs over time helps you prevent unplanned damage or maintenance.
Think about range in color and design
Countertop choice is highly influenced by visual attractiveness. Natural stones have distinctive veining and organic hues; man-made materials come in a greater spectrum of consistent patterns. Consider how your counters will work with flooring, cabinets, and backsplash. Calculate the Long-Term Value and Cost
While budget is vital, you also need to take the long-term worth of your countertop investment into great account. Although more expensive initially, higher-quality materials usually last longer and increase the general value of your house. Not only should one consider price tags but also warranties, estimated lifetime, and possible maintenance expenditures.
